
Rapha Core Mitts Dark Navy
The Rapha Core Mitts are lightweight and breathable cycling gloves designed to provide optimal grip, shock absorption, and handlebar control in both wet and dry conditions. Featuring an updated mesh fabric on the back of the hand for maximum airflow, these mitts ensure comfort even in warm weather. The synthetic suede palm offers all-weather grip, while strategically placed foam padding reduces road vibrations without compromising bar feel.
Designed for moderate to hot conditions (12-32°C / 53-90°F), the Core Mitts provide a secure fit with a bound cuff that prevents movement while remaining unrestrictive. Pair them with any jersey from the Core range for a complete performance-driven setup.
- All-weather grip with a synthetic suede palm
- Breathable four-way stretch mesh for airflow and flexibility
- Foam padding to reduce hand and wrist fatigue
- Bound cuff for a secure, comfortable fit
- Finger pulls for easy removal
- Lightweight design for comfort in warm conditions
